“Slashercore” outfit Ice Nine Kills has premiered the official music video for its new single “Assault & Batteries,” from its upcoming album “The Silver Scream 2: Welcome to Horrorwood” (Oct. 15, 2021, Fearless Records; pre-order here). The new track is inspired by the “Child’s Play” movie franchise that spawned the iconic killer Nice Guy doll, Chucky. Stream the track here and watch the video below.
“It was only one month ago that we painted the walls of Wall Street red with the release of ‘Hip to Be Scared,'” INK frontman Spencer Charnas said. “Now, we proudly present ‘Assault & Batteries,’ a brutal ode to an iconic two-foot-tall demonic doll.”

“Assault & Batteries” follows the release of “Hip to Be Scared,” the first single from “The Silver Scream 2: Welcome to Horrorwood,” which paid homage to the Bret Easton Ellis classic “American Psycho.” The track has clocked 2.6 million streams and 1 million YouTube views.
“The Silver Scream 2: Welcome to Horrorwood” track listing:
1. Opening Night …
2. Welcome to Horrorwood
3. A Rash Decision
4. Assault & Batteries
5. The Shower Scene
6. Funeral Derangements
7. Rainy Day
8. Hip to Be Scared (feat. Jacoby Shaddix)
9. Take Your Pick (feat. Corpsegrinder)
10. The Box (feat. Brandon Saller of Atreyue & Ryan Kirby of Fit for A King)
11. F.L.Y. (feat. Buddy Nielsen of Senses Fail)
12. Wurst Vacation
13. Ex-Mørtis
14. Farewell II Flesh
